There are plenty of people out there who believe that same sex marriages should be legalized. Those people bring out major points that do make sense and back up their opinions. There are many benefits in this society that are only available to married individuals. These benefits included things such as joint ownership and medical decision-making capacity. Marriage is more than a legal status. It affects many things in society such as tax filing status, joint ownership of property, insurance benefits, and agency law.
